Thus I need help, I am trying to mimic Scala's for comprehension in Clojure.
Hopefully someone will be able to aid me with the following (perhaps more
familiar with Scala):
Scala for comprehension is errr how to say "de-sugared" to series
of map and flatMap calls... thus, it is possible to use plain functions in
for-comprehension
like:
*val *ns: Conv[List[Int]] = *for *{ // Conv is just alias for functions of
type B => (B, A)
x <- int // int is function again of type Conv
y <- int
xs <- ints(x) // this is just sequence of numbers
} *yield *xs.map(_ * y)
I don't need all the nuts and bolts, just some guideline for achieving
something similar
in Clojure.
I am not lazy :) I've already eagerly researched a bit and got to this: Scala
for-comprehension to Clojure
<http://stackoverflow.com/questions/25655132/how-to-convert-this-map-flatmap-into-a-for-comprehension-in-clojure>
But as you can see that is not really about having kind of generator
function which is wrapped into flatMap
call. Perhaps this is not in Clojure's spirit at all, perhaps there is some
Clojure idiom to achieve something similar.
